Company Overview At Veo, our mission is to end car dependency by making clean transportation accessible to all. A leading shared micromobility provider in North America, Veo provides millions of bike and scooter rides annually in over 60 cities and universities from Los Angeles to New York City. Veo offers the most diverse and accessible vehicle fleet in the country built to expand who can ride and what trips are possible.
We design and manufacture our vehicles, hardware, and software systems in-house and operate our local markets directly to ensure safe and reliable service. As the first profitable micromobility company in North America, Veo is built for long-term growth and partnership with cities. Veo has been recognized as one of Fast Company’s Most Innovative Companies and a Top GreenTech Company by TIME.
